Popular things to do in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ania
VISITING THE STRIP DISTRICT
The Strip District is perfect for foodies & boutique shoppers. Multiple vendors sell distinct locally made items, artisan cheeses, specialty meats, & more.
DISCOVERING PNC PARK
Get your sports gear on & head to PNC Park! Home of the Pirates, this field's stunning views make every baseball game a winner.
PITTSBURGH ZOO & PPG AQUARIUM
Fun for the whole family at the Pittsburgh Zoo & PPG Aquarium. From pandas to penguins, see wildlife up close.
GETTING CULTURAL AT CARNEGIE MUSEUM OF ART
Delve into the artistic side of Pittsburgh, over at the Carnegie Museum of Art, both local and global art masterpieces.
EXPLORING PITTSBURGH BOTANIC GARDEN
Escape into nature at the Pittsburgh Botanic Garden, walk lush green pathways or participate in various ecological programs.
MOUNT WASHINGTON OVERLOOK
For panoramic views of Pittsburgh, head to Mount Washington Overlook. Sundowns become magical, turning the city into a sparkling landscape.
FAQs for booking flights from Cincinnati (CVG) to Pittsburgh (PIT) on Alaska Airlines
What can I expect in terms of the flight duration from Cincinnati to Pittsburgh via Alaska Airlines? 

Your journey through the skies from Cincinnati to Pittsburgh will be relatively swift. On Alaska Airlines, an average non-stop flight can last about 1 hour and 10 minutes. However, factors such as weather and air traffic could result in slight variations.
